Attractions Tours in Lapu-Lapu City
π Location: Lapu-Lapu City is a first-class urban city located on Mactan Island, Cebu, Philippines. It’s famously known as the hometown of Lapu-Lapu, the Filipino warrior who defeated Magellan in 1521.
π Getting Around: The city is relatively small and well-connected by public transportation. Taxis, jeepneys, and multicabs are common modes of transport. You can also rent a motorbike or bike to explore at your own pace.
π Top Attractions:
-
Mactan Island Shrine - A memorial dedicated to Lapu-Lapu, the Philippine warrior who defeated Magellan in 1521. The shrine is located on Mactan Island and offers a rich historical perspective.
-
Maribago Bluewater Beach Resort - A beautiful beach resort offering a variety of water sports activities, a spa, and restaurants. It’s a great place to relax and enjoy the beautiful beaches of Lapu-Lapu City.
-
Olango Island Wildlife Sanctuary - A group of seven islets located off the coast of Lapu-Lapu City. It’s home to various migratory birds, making it a popular destination for birdwatchers.
-
Mactan Newtown Beach and Boardwalk - A public beach area with a boardwalk perfect for leisurely strolls. The area also offers various food options and water sports activities.
